| Texp_function of {arg_label : Asttypes.arg_label;param : Ident.t;cases : case list;partial : partial;}Pexp_funandPexp_functionboth translate toTexp_function. SeeParsetreefor more details.paramis the identifier that is to be used to name the parameter of the function.partial =
Partialif the pattern match is partialTotalotherwise.| Texp_apply of expression * (Asttypes.arg_label * expression option) listE0 ~l1:E1 ... ~ln:En
The expression can be None if the expression is abstracted over this argument. It currently appears when a label is applied.
For example: let f x ~y = x + y in f ~y:3
The resulting typedtree for the application is: Texp_apply (Texp_ident "f/1037",
(Nolabel, None); (Labelled "y", Some (Texp_constant Const_int 3)))| Texp_match of expression * case list * partialmatch E0 with | P1 -> E1 | P2 | exception P3 -> E2 | exception P4 -> E3
Texp_match (E0, [(P1, E1); (P2 | exception P3, E2); (exception P4, E3)], _)| Texp_try of expression * case listtry E with P1 -> E1 | ... | PN -> EN
